Hassabis&#8217;s intervention attempts to reframe the narrative from labor extraction to unparalleled human output.<\/p>\n<p>Rejecting the AI-Washing of Corporate Layoffs<\/p>\n<p>In a candid fireside chat, Hassabis explicitly condemned the ongoing wave of tech industry downsizing. He argued that visionary companies should harness the massive productivity gains generated by AI platforms to expand their operational capacity and output, rather than merely slashing their payroll overheads to artificially inflate quarterly profit margins.<\/p>\n<p>The CEO labeled the practice of cutting staff due to AI efficiencies as &#8220;dumb,&#8221; according to a recent interview published in Wired magazine. This forceful language places him at odds with several of his billionaire peers. Recent labor market data reveals a grim reality: in May 2026 alone, approximately 40 percent of tech sector job cuts were explicitly attributed to artificial intelligence restructuring. Industry giants, including Meta, have recently executed sweeping layoffs affecting nearly 8,000 workers while simultaneously signaling massive capital expenditure on AI compute infrastructure.<\/p>\n<p>The Stanford Fireside Declaration<\/p>\n<p>Hassabis&#8217;s appearance at Stanford also highlighted a growing cultural friction between traditional academic institutions and the commercial titans of AI. Lawmakers currently struggling to regulate basic algorithmic bias are entirely unprepared for an intelligence explosion that could fundamentally alter the global economy before the decade concludes.<\/p>\n<p>The Physical Infrastructure Bottleneck<\/p>\n<p>Before AGI can be realized, however, the industry faces severe hardware bottlenecks. Designing the computer chips necessary to train and run these massive neural networks remains one of the most consequential and intricate engineering jobs on the planet. DeepMind is actively deploying its own AI models to overcome these physical constraints.<\/p>\n<p>Azalia Mirhoseini, an assistant professor at Stanford University who collaborates on chip architecture, outlined the brutal complexity of the process. &#8220;We are going after the long poles of chip design\u2014physical design and design verification,&#8221; Mirhoseini noted. Engineers must arrange billions of microscopic components across a piece of silicon to optimize thermal dynamics and processing speed. AI is now being utilized to automate this spatial arrangement, effectively allowing machines to design the hardware required for their own evolution.<\/p>\n<p>Global Workforce Repercussions<\/p>\n<p>The philosophical divide between Hassabis and Wall Street will dictate the future of white-collar employment.
